For a given exothermic reaction K p and K ' p are the equilibrium constants at temperatures T 1 and T 2 respectively (T 2 .>T 1 ). Assuming that heat of reaction is constant in temperatures range between T 1 and T 2 , it is readily observed that:

Options

  1. AK p > K ' p
  2. BK p < K ' p
  3. CK p = K ' p
  4. DK p = 1 K ' p

Correct answer

A. K p > K ' p

Step-by-step solution

log &#8289; K 2 K 1 = &#8710; H o 2.303 R 1 T 1 - 1 T 2 T 2 &#62; T 1 So K p &#62; &#160; K ' p (exothermic reaction) (Since T 2 &#62; T 1 )
